MySQL是什么意思?中文怎么解释?数据库小白必看!📚,MySQL是全球最流行的开源关系型数据库管理系统之一,本文用通俗易懂的语言和生动的比喻,带你了解MySQL的定义、作用以及它在学习与工作中的重要性。适合零基础的小白快速入门!
一、什么是MySQL?从“饭盒”说起🧐
MySQL其实是一个“超级饭盒”,只不过这个饭盒装的不是饭菜,而是各种各样的数据,比如你的用户名、密码、购物记录、考试成绩等等。
简单来说,MySQL是一种**关系型数据库管理系统(RDBMS)**,它的任务就是帮我们把数据分类存放,并且可以随时取出来用。就像你家里的储物柜,每个抽屉都有自己的功能:衣服放一个抽屉,书本放另一个抽屉,这样找东西的时候才不会乱套对吧?😎
MySQL的核心工作原理也是这样——通过表格的形式将数据组织起来,每张表就像一个文件夹,里面存放着相关的数据信息。
二、MySQL的“名字”有什么特别含义?🤔
很多人好奇,“MySQL”这个名字到底是什么意思呢?其实,它是以开发者之一Monty Widenius女儿的名字“My”命名的!是不是有点浪漫?😜
而“SQL”则是Structured Query Language(结构化查询语言)的缩写,也就是说,MySQL是一种使用SQL语言来操作数据库的工具。举个例子:
假如你想知道你班上谁考了第一名,你可以问老师:“请告诉我全班最高分的同学是谁?”——这相当于用SQL语句向数据库提问。MySQL会帮你从存储的数据中找到答案并返回给你。
所以,MySQL = My + SQL,既表达了个人情感,又体现了技术属性,真是一举两得!😂
三、为什么我们需要MySQL?因为它太牛啦!💪
1. 数据存储更高效
没有数据库的时候,我们的数据可能散落在各个地方,查找起来非常麻烦。但有了MySQL之后,所有数据都被整齐地存放在一张张表里,就像图书馆里的书籍被分类摆放一样。
2. 支持多人同时访问
想象一下,如果你们全家人都想在同一时间打开冰箱找零食,结果发现只能一个人进去翻找,那得多浪费时间啊!而MySQL支持多用户并发访问,大家都可以同时查询或修改数据,互不干扰。
3. 安全性和可靠性强
MySQL内置了许多安全机制,确保你的数据不会轻易丢失或者被别人偷走。比如设置密码保护、加密传输等功能,就像给你的饭盒加了一把锁,只有你自己能打开!🔒
四、MySQL在现实生活中的应用有哪些?💡
1. 网站开发
几乎所有现代网站都会用到MySQL,比如淘宝、京东等电商平台上,商品信息、用户订单、支付记录等都存储在MySQL数据库中。
2. 学校管理系统
学校可以用MySQL来管理学生的学籍档案、考试成绩、出勤记录等,方便老师和管理员随时查看和更新。
3. 游戏行业
游戏中的角色属性、装备道具、积分排名等数据也需要用MySQL进行保存和调用,保证玩家的游戏体验流畅无阻。
4. 金融领域
银行系统每天处理成千上万笔交易记录,这些数据都需要通过MySQL这样的数据库来高效管理和分析。
总结下来,MySQL几乎渗透到了我们生活的方方面面,只要你接触到互联网服务,就很可能已经跟MySQL打过交道啦!🤩
五、如何开始学习MySQL?从零起步很简单!🎉
1. 下载安装MySQL
首先,你需要去官网下载并安装MySQL软件,不过不用担心,现在有很多图形化的客户端工具(如Navicat、DBeaver)可以帮助你轻松上手,完全不需要敲复杂的命令行。
2. 学习SQL基础语法
掌握基本的SQL语句,例如`SELECT`、`INSERT`、`UPDATE`、`DELETE`等,它们分别对应查询、插入、更新和删除数据的操作。刚开始可能会觉得有点难,但只要多练习几遍,很快就能熟练运用啦!😉
3. 动手实践项目
理论
知识固然重要,但实际操作才是王道!试着为自己设计一个小项目,比如创建一个学生信息管理系统,包括姓名、年龄、班级等字段,然后尝试增删改查数据,逐步积累经验。
4. 加入社区交流
最后别忘了加入一些MySQL的学习社群,和其他小伙伴一起讨论问题、分享心得,这样进步的速度会更快哦!😄
总结一下,MySQL是一款强大的开源关系型数据库管理系统,它能够帮助我们高效地存储、管理和检索数据。无论是初学者还是专业人士,都可以从中受益匪浅。如果你也对数据库感兴趣,不妨从今天开始行动吧!🌟
TAG:
教育 |
mysql |
MySQL |
数据库 |
中文解释 |
SQL语言 |
数据管理文章链接:https://www.9educ.com/xuexi/mysql/79487.html